| /freebsd/sys/contrib/device-tree/scripts/ |
| H A D | rewrite-index.pl | 17 my $deref = <Rderef>; 18 if ($deref =~ m/^deref-ok ([0-9a-f]{40})$/) { 20 } elsif ($deref =~ /^dangling /) { 24 die "Failed to parse symlink $ENV{GIT_COMMIT}:$path $deref";
|
| /freebsd/contrib/llvm-project/lldb/source/Plugins/Disassembler/LLVMC/ |
| H A D | DisassemblerLLVMC.cpp | 929 Operand deref; in ParseIntelIndexedAccess() local 930 deref.m_type = Operand::Type::Dereference; in ParseIntelIndexedAccess() 931 deref.m_children.push_back(offset); in ParseIntelIndexedAccess() 932 return std::make_pair(deref, osi); in ParseIntelIndexedAccess() 934 Operand deref; in ParseIntelIndexedAccess() local 935 deref.m_type = Operand::Type::Dereference; in ParseIntelIndexedAccess() 936 deref.m_children.push_back(index); in ParseIntelIndexedAccess() 937 return std::make_pair(deref, osi); in ParseIntelIndexedAccess() 976 Operand deref; in ParseIntelDerefAccess() local 977 deref.m_type = Operand::Type::Dereference; in ParseIntelDerefAccess() [all …]
|
| /freebsd/contrib/llvm-project/clang/lib/AST/ByteCode/ |
| H A D | Interp.h | 485 APFloat A = LHS.atIndex(0).deref<Floating>().getAPFloat(); in Mulc() 486 APFloat B = LHS.atIndex(1).deref<Floating>().getAPFloat(); in Mulc() 487 APFloat C = RHS.atIndex(0).deref<Floating>().getAPFloat(); in Mulc() 488 APFloat D = RHS.atIndex(1).deref<Floating>().getAPFloat(); in Mulc() 497 Result.atIndex(0).deref<Floating>() = RA; // Floating(ResR); in Mulc() 502 Result.atIndex(1).deref<Floating>() = RI; // Floating(ResI); in Mulc() 507 const T &LHSR = LHS.atIndex(0).deref<T>(); in Mulc() 508 const T &LHSI = LHS.atIndex(1).deref<T>(); in Mulc() 509 const T &RHSR = RHS.atIndex(0).deref<T>(); in Mulc() 510 const T &RHSI = RHS.atIndex(1).deref<T>(); in Mulc() [all …]
|
| H A D | InterpFrame.h | 95 return Pointer(reinterpret_cast<Block *>(Pt->second.get())).deref<T>(); in getParam() 100 getParamPointer(Offset).deref<T>() = Value; in setParam() 145 return getLocalPointer(Offset).deref<T>(); in localRef()
|
| H A D | InterpBuiltinBitCast.cpp | 301 const Floating &F = P.deref<Floating>(); in readPointerToBuffer() 314 BITCAST_TYPE_SWITCH(T, { P.deref<T>().bitcastToMemory(Buff.get()); }); in readPointerToBuffer() 408 P.deref<Floating>() = R; in DoBitCastPtr() 446 P.deref<T>() = T::bitcastFromMemory(Memory.get(), T::bitWidth()) in DoBitCastPtr() 449 P.deref<T>() = T::zero(); in DoBitCastPtr() 481 TYPE_SWITCH(T, { Values.push_back(P.deref<T>()); }); in DoMemcpy() 490 P.deref<T>() = std::get<T>(Values[ValueIndex]); in DoMemcpy()
|
| H A D | InterpBuiltin.cpp | 104 Dest.deref<IntegralAP<true>>() = in assignInteger() 106 Dest.deref<IntegralAP<true>>().copy(Value); in assignInteger() 108 Dest.deref<IntegralAP<false>>() = in assignInteger() 110 Dest.deref<IntegralAP<false>>().copy(Value); in assignInteger() 113 ValueT, { Dest.deref<T>() = T::from(static_cast<T>(Value)); }); in assignInteger() 240 T CA = PA.deref<T>(); in interp__builtin_strcmp() 241 T CB = PB.deref<T>(); in interp__builtin_strcmp() 252 uint8_t CA = PA.deref<uint8_t>(); in interp__builtin_strcmp() 253 uint8_t CB = PB.deref<uint8_t>(); in interp__builtin_strcmp() 301 Val = ElemPtr.deref<uint8_t>(); in interp__builtin_strlen() [all …]
|
| H A D | Pointer.cpp | 660 TYPE_SWITCH(*T, R = Ptr.deref<T>().toAPValue(ASTCtx)); in toRValue() 677 TYPE_SWITCH(*T, Value = FP.deref<T>().toAPValue(ASTCtx)); in toRValue() 700 TYPE_SWITCH(*T, Value = FP.deref<T>().toAPValue(ASTCtx)); in toRValue() 738 TYPE_SWITCH(*T, Slot = EP.deref<T>().toAPValue(ASTCtx)); in toRValue() 754 auto V1 = Ptr.atIndex(0).deref<T>(); in toRValue() 755 auto V2 = Ptr.atIndex(1).deref<T>(); in toRValue() 760 R = APValue(Ptr.atIndex(0).deref<Floating>().getAPFloat(), in toRValue() 761 Ptr.atIndex(1).deref<Floating>().getAPFloat()); in toRValue() 777 Values.push_back(Ptr.atIndex(I).deref<T>().toAPValue(ASTCtx)); in toRValue() 799 TYPE_SWITCH(*T, return this->deref<T>().toAPValue(ASTCtx)); in toRValue()
|
| H A D | Program.cpp | 77 std::memcpy(&Ptr.atIndex(0).deref<char>(), S->getString().data(), in createGlobalString() 87 Field.deref<T>() = T::from(CodePoint, BitWidth); in createGlobalString() 92 Field.deref<T>() = T::from(CodePoint, BitWidth); in createGlobalString() 97 Field.deref<T>() = T::from(CodePoint, BitWidth); in createGlobalString()
|
| H A D | EvaluationResult.cpp | 201 const Pointer &Pointee = Ptr.deref<Pointer>(); in collectBlocks() 207 const Pointer &ElemPointee = Ptr.atIndex(I).deref<Pointer>(); in collectBlocks()
|
| H A D | EvalEmitter.cpp | 316 *T, { *Cached = Ptr.deref<T>().toAPValue(Ctx.getASTContext()); }); in updateGlobalTemporaries()
|
| H A D | Interp.cpp | 2061 auto &Val = Ptr.deref<IntegralAP<true>>(); in copyPrimitiveMemory() 2067 auto &Val = Ptr.deref<IntegralAP<false>>(); in copyPrimitiveMemory() 2073 auto &Val = Ptr.deref<Floating>(); in copyPrimitiveMemory() 2084 auto &Val = Ptr.deref<T>(); in copyPrimitiveMemory() 2118 if (!EP.deref<T>().singleWord()) { in finishGlobalRecurse()
|
| /freebsd/contrib/llvm-project/lldb/include/lldb/Core/ |
| H A D | FormatEntity.h | 186 deref = false; in Clear() 204 if (deref != rhs.deref) 226 bool deref = false; member
|
| /freebsd/contrib/llvm-project/llvm/lib/Transforms/Vectorize/ |
| H A D | VPlanCFG.h | 55 template <typename T1> static T1 deref(T1 Block, unsigned SuccIdx) { in deref() function 95 const VPBlockBase *operator*() const { return deref(Block, SuccessorIdx); } 97 BlockPtrTy operator*() { return deref(Block, SuccessorIdx); }
|
| /freebsd/contrib/llvm-project/lldb/source/Target/ |
| H A D | StackFrame.cpp | 592 bool deref = false; in LegacyGetValueForVariableExpressionPath() local 607 deref = true; in LegacyGetValueForVariableExpressionPath() 852 if (valobj_sp->GetCompilerType().IsPointerToScalarType() && deref) { in LegacyGetValueForVariableExpressionPath() 867 deref = false; in LegacyGetValueForVariableExpressionPath() 869 deref) { in LegacyGetValueForVariableExpressionPath() 884 deref = false; in LegacyGetValueForVariableExpressionPath() 1051 if (valobj_sp->GetCompilerType().IsPointerToScalarType() && deref) { in LegacyGetValueForVariableExpressionPath() 1067 deref = false; in LegacyGetValueForVariableExpressionPath() 1068 } else if (valobj_sp->GetCompilerType().IsArrayOfScalarType() && deref) { in LegacyGetValueForVariableExpressionPath() 1083 deref = false; in LegacyGetValueForVariableExpressionPath() [all …]
|
| /freebsd/contrib/llvm-project/llvm/utils/TableGen/Common/ |
| H A D | InfoByHwMode.cpp | 94 llvm::sort(Pairs, deref<std::less<PairType>>()); in writeToStream() 180 llvm::sort(Pairs, deref<std::less<PairType>>()); in writeToStream()
|
| H A D | CodeGenRegisters.cpp | 677 llvm::sort(M, deref<std::less<>>()); in sortAndUniqueRegisters() 678 M.erase(llvm::unique(M, deref<std::equal_to<>>()), M.end()); in sortAndUniqueRegisters() 836 return llvm::binary_search(Members, Reg, deref<std::less<>>()); in contains() 880 llvm::includes(A->getMembers(), B->getMembers(), deref<std::less<>>()); in testSubClass() 2260 deref<std::less<>>()); in inferCommonSubClass() 2285 deref<std::less<>>> in inferSubClassWithSubReg() 2362 sort(SubToSuperRegs, on_first<deref<std::less<>>>()); in inferMatchingSuperRegClass()
|
| H A D | CodeGenRegisters.h | 97 deref<std::less<>>> 183 typedef std::map<CodeGenSubRegIndex *, CodeGenRegister *, deref<std::less<>>>
|
| /freebsd/contrib/llvm-project/clang/include/clang/Tooling/Transformer/ |
| H A D | Stencil.h | 80 Stencil deref(llvm::StringRef ExprId);
|
| /freebsd/contrib/llvm-project/lldb/bindings/interface/ |
| H A D | SBValueExtensions.i | 78 …deref = property(Dereference, None, doc='''A read only property that returns an lldb.SBValue that …
|
| /freebsd/contrib/llvm-project/lldb/include/lldb/ValueObject/ |
| H A D | ValueObject.h | 802 void SetDerefValobj(ValueObject *deref) { m_deref_valobj = deref; } in SetDerefValobj() argument
|
| /freebsd/contrib/llvm-project/llvm/include/llvm/ADT/ |
| H A D | STLExtras.h | 716 template <size_t... Ns> value_type deref(std::index_sequence<Ns...>) const { 738 value_type operator*() const { return deref(IndexSequence{}); } 943 template <size_t... Ns> value_type deref(std::index_sequence<Ns...>) const { 960 return deref(std::index_sequence_for<Iters...>{}); 2279 template <typename T> struct deref {
|
| /freebsd/contrib/llvm-project/lldb/source/Core/ |
| H A D | FormatEntity.cpp | 432 if (deref) in Dump() 763 bool do_deref_pointer = entry.deref; in DumpValue() 2407 entry.deref = true; in ParseInternal() 2448 if (entry.deref) { in ParseInternal()
|
| /freebsd/usr.sbin/bsdconfig/share/media/ |
| H A D | nfs.subr | 129 device_nfs set private device_network # in name only (deref'd later)
|
| /freebsd/sys/ofed/drivers/infiniband/core/ |
| H A D | ib_cm.c | 2064 goto deref; in cm_dup_rep_handler() 2083 goto deref; in cm_dup_rep_handler() 2087 deref: cm_deref_id(cm_id_priv); in cm_dup_rep_handler() 2462 goto deref; in cm_dreq_handler() 2484 deref: cm_deref_id(cm_id_priv); in cm_dreq_handler() 3026 goto deref; in cm_lap_handler() 3058 deref: cm_deref_id(cm_id_priv); in cm_lap_handler()
|
| /freebsd/contrib/llvm-project/clang/lib/Tooling/Transformer/ |
| H A D | Stencil.cpp | 447 Stencil transformer::deref(llvm::StringRef ExprId) { in deref() function in transformer
|